For my family's CFM-FHE lesson, we read Alma 32:21, then sang this song.  We discussed what Faith is and why it's like a seed.

Then I put some objects from around the house into a paper sack (a banana, Hot Wheels car, basebase, spoon, toothpaste, etc.)  I asked my boys to stick their hand in the bag a FEEL what was in the bag without looking and tell me what one object was.  They guessed it right and I asked how did they know what it was -without seeing it?  

By feeling!  (duh, mom!)

This is how faith can work, we FEEL something is true and right through the influence of the Holy Ghost.



To end, I asked them to show me their muscles.  

They were quick to show them ha!  

I asked, "How do you work/grow your muscles? Show me".  My oldest started doing push ups,  my middle did squats and my youngest jumped up and down.

What would happen to our muscles if we sat around in bed all day? (get weak)

Just like our muscles need to be worked to grow stronger, we need to work our FAITH EVERYDAY.

How can we strengthen our FAITH? (Going to church, read scriptures, service, prayer, kindness, obeying the commandments, etc.)

At the end, we did some fun exercises together such as star jumps, leap frogs, run in place, and sit ups.
